Dec 27, 2014 at 1:41 | comment | added | microtherion | As a first step in tracking this down, you should enable the "Verbose Upload" option in the Arduino preferences. That will give you considerably more output to let you know whether the upload is failing right away, or in the middle of communication. Depending on your board, you might want to try hitting the RESET button on your board just before starting the upload, in order to force the boot loader to run. | |
